What’s an eSIM, and Which is the Best eSim for Travel?

If you’ve never used one, an eSIM is a virtual SIM card embedded inside your phone. No more swapping tiny plastic chips. No more waiting in line at kiosks in foreign airports.
You simply scan a QR code, and you’re connected. Just like that.
It’s fast, convenient, and honestly… it just makes sense. Especially if you travel often, even just once or twice a year.

In-Depth Guide: How to Use eSIMania
I know tech can feel intimidating, but trust me—using eSIMania is refreshingly simple. Here’s how it works:
Step 1: Check if your phone is eSIM-compatible
Most newer iPhones and Androids are. If unsure, go to Settings > About Phone and look for “eSIM” or “Digital SIM.”
Step 2: Visit the eSIMania website
Browse by country or region. You’ll see clear pricing and package details.
Step 3: Choose your plan and pay
Use a debit or credit card. Payment is secure, and you’ll receive a confirmation email immediately.
Step 4: Scan your QR code

The email will include your eSIM QR. Go to Settings > Mobile Network > Add eSIM > Scan QR code.
Step 5: Activate it when ready
You can install now and activate once you land, as long as you’re connected to Wi-Fi.

Tips for Getting the Most from Your eSIM
- Activate on Wi-Fi: Do it before you leave or right after landing.
- Use WhatsApp or Telegram: Since most eSIMs are data-only.
- Start small: Buy a smaller plan, then top up as needed.
- Check compatibility: Most newer phones support eSIM, but double-check.
- Turn off your physical SIM while abroad: Avoid roaming charges from your home carrier.

Q: Is my phone compatible with eSIMania eSIMs?
A: If your phone is eSIM-compatible (most newer iPhones and Android devices), you can use eSIMania. Always double-check your settings or consult your device specs.
Q: Will I get a phone number with my eSIM?
A: No. eSIMania eSIMs are data-only. You won’t get a local phone number, but you can use apps like WhatsApp, Telegram, Skype, or Viber to call and message.
Q: What if I run out of data during my trip?
A: You can always purchase an additional plan. It’s quick and works the same way—just scan the new QR code.
Q: Can I use my eSIM in multiple countries?
A: Yes—if you select a regional or global plan. Just check that the countries you’re visiting are included before purchasing.
